The global aerial work platform market is witnessing steady expansion driven by increasing demand for safe and efficient elevated work solutions across industries. The market was valued at USD 11.96 billion in 2025, rising to USD 12.84 billion in 2026, and is projected to reach USD 24.31 billion by 2034. North America dominated the market with a 43.70% share in 2025, supported by strong infrastructure development and widespread adoption of advanced construction equipment.
Aerial work platforms (AWPs), also known as aerial lifts or cherry pickers, are essential equipment used for lifting workers to elevated positions for tasks such as maintenance, construction, and logistics. Their growing adoption is attributed to enhanced safety, operational flexibility, and improved efficiency compared to traditional methods such as ladders and scaffolding.
Market Trends
Technological advancements are a key trend shaping the aerial work platform market. Manufacturers are increasingly focusing on electric-powered and hybrid aerial lifts to meet environmental regulations and sustainability goals. Lithium-ion battery-powered platforms are gaining popularity due to reduced emissions, lower noise levels, and improved operational efficiency.
Another major trend is the integration of remote operation and automation features. Advanced control systems allow operators to manage equipment more safely and efficiently, reducing labor risks. Compact and lightweight designs are also gaining traction, especially for indoor applications and confined spaces.
Market Drivers
The rapid growth of construction and infrastructure development is a primary driver of the market. Increasing investments in residential, commercial, and public infrastructure projects across emerging and developed economies are significantly boosting demand for aerial work platforms. Urbanization and smart city initiatives are further accelerating market growth.
Safety concerns are another critical driver. Rising awareness about workplace safety and increasing incidents related to scaffolding and ladders have led to higher adoption of aerial lifts. These platforms provide stable working conditions, reducing the risk of falls and improving worker productivity.
Additionally, the expansion of utility and maintenance sectors, including electricity, telecom, and facility management, is driving demand. Aerial work platforms enable efficient execution of maintenance tasks at height, enhancing operational efficiency.
Market Challenges
Despite positive growth prospects, the market faces challenges such as fluctuating raw material prices. Variations in steel and metal costs significantly impact manufacturing expenses and profit margins for producers.
Another major challenge is the preference for low-cost alternatives such as ladders and scaffolding, particularly in price-sensitive markets. These traditional tools are easier to transport and require lower initial investment, limiting the adoption of aerial work platforms in certain regions.
Mobility constraints and infrastructure limitations in developing countries also hinder market growth, as transporting large equipment can be difficult in remote areas.
Market Opportunities
The growing construction boom in Asia Pacific presents significant opportunities for market expansion. Increasing government investments in infrastructure, urban development, and high-rise buildings are driving demand for advanced lifting equipment.
The rise of rental and leasing models is another key opportunity. Equipment-as-a-service solutions allow customers to access aerial work platforms without high upfront costs, expanding market reach.
Additionally, advancements in smart city projects, telecom tower maintenance, and logistics infrastructure are expected to create long-term demand. Development of innovative products such as vertical mast lifts, all-terrain platforms, and intelligent safety systems further enhances market potential.
By product type, scissor lifts are expected to witness strong growth due to their motorized functionality, safety features, and ease of operation. Boom lifts also hold a significant share due to their flexibility and ability to access difficult areas.
By power type, engine-powered platforms dominate with a 41.51% share in 2026, supported by their high performance and suitability for outdoor applications. Electric-powered platforms are gaining traction due to environmental benefits and indoor usability.
By lifting height, the more than 50 feet segment leads the market with 47.82% share in 2026, driven by increasing demand for high-rise construction projects.
By application, the construction segment dominates, accounting for 55.37% share in 2026, supported by rising global infrastructure investments.
North America leads the market, with a value of USD 5.23 billion in 2025 and projected to reach USD 5.65 billion in 2026, driven by strong infrastructure and technological adoption. The U.S. remains the key contributor in the region.
Asia Pacific is the fastest-growing region, reaching USD 2.11 billion in 2025 and USD 2.28 billion in 2026, supported by rapid urbanization and construction activities in China, India, and Japan.
Europe holds a significant share with USD 2.81 billion in 2025 and USD 3 billion in 2026, driven by infrastructure upgrades and telecom maintenance activities. Other regions such as the Middle East & Africa and South America are witnessing moderate growth due to increasing construction projects.
Competitive Landscape
The aerial work platform market is highly competitive, with key players such as Terex Corporation, Oshkosh Corporation, Zoomlion, Liebherr, and Tadano focusing on product innovation and strategic expansions. Companies are investing in electric and hybrid technologies, as well as advanced safety features, to strengthen their market position.
Recent developments include the launch of electric scissor lifts, hybrid boom lifts, and lithium-ion battery-powered platforms, reflecting the industry's shift toward sustainability and efficiency.
